Essential Preparation Tips for Shaved Beef Steak
When making savory beef steak meals, remember that shaved beef cooks fast. To get the best quick shaved beef dinner ideas, watch the cooking time closely. Shaved beef is very thin, so it cooks quickly. This means you need to keep an eye on it to avoid overcooking.
Storing shaved beef steak right is also key.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ap or use an airtight container to keep it fresh. Also, use a good skillet or flat-top griddle for even cooking. This helps get a nice crust on the steak.
There are many types of shaved beef steak, like ribeye, sirloin, and flank steak. Ribeye is great for Philly cheesesteaks and stir-fries because of its marbling. Sirloin is leaner and cheaper, perfect for sandwiches and quick sautés. Flank steak is chewier and good for Asian dishes. By following these tips, you can make tasty beef steak meals for any time.

Marinades and Seasonings for Perfect Flavor
Creating savory beef steak meals starts with the right marinades and seasonings. For flavorful shaved beef, try a mix of salt, black pepper, and garlic powder. You can also add Cajun seasoning or smoked paprika for a unique taste.
To boost your shaved beef steak’s flavor, use a marinade. The time needed depends on the steak type. Thinner cuts need 2-4 hours, while tougher cuts need about 8 hours. Always boil used marinade for a few minutes to kill bacteria before using it again.
Here are some basic marinade ingredients for your savory beef steak meals:
- Orange juice: ¾ cup
- Lemon juice: ½ cup
- Lime juice: ⅓ cup
- Soy sauce: ½ cup
- Garlic: 4 cloves
For a deeper flavor, add chili powder, ground cumin, or ground paprika to your marinade. Try different mixes to find the perfect taste for your shaved beef dishes.
Always keep food safety in mind when handling and storing marinades. With the right marinades and seasonings, you can make delicious savory beef steak meals that will wow everyone.
Best Cooking Methods for Shaved Beef
There are many ways to cook shaved beef to perfection. For quick shaved beef dinner ideas, a cast iron skillet is great. It cooks at high heat, making the steak tender with crispy edges. This is perfect for best shaved beef steak recipes, like Philly cheesesteaks.
To slice the beef thinly, freeze it for 1-2 hours first. This makes it easier to cut into strips. It’s great for stir-fries, as it cooks the beef evenly and fast. Try a beef stir-fry in a wok with canola or peanut oil for a tasty meal.
Some top ways to cook shaved beef include:
- Sautéing in a skillet with olive oil and your choice of vegetables
- Grilling for a smoky flavor and crispy texture
- Stir-frying in a wok with your favorite stir-fry ingredients

Troubleshooting Common Cooking Issues
When making an easy shaved beef recipe, knowing common cooking problems is key. These issues include overcooking, uneven cooking, and bad texture. Knowing how to fix these problems ensures your dishes are perfect.
To avoid overcooking, use a meat thermometer. It should read 130-135°F (54-57°C) for medium-rare. You can also check doneness with the finger test. This helps keep your beef’s texture and flavor just right.
For storing and reheating, seal your beef tightly in plastic wrap or an airtight container. Reheat it on low heat to keep it moist. These steps help you enjoy tasty shaved beef every time.
Common mistakes to avoid include underseasoning, cooking a cold steak, and using low-quality meat. Let your steak warm up to room temperature before cooking. Season it well with salt, pepper, and spices. With these tips, you’ll make delicious shaved beef recipes easily.
